An emergency planning review team from the Nucinar P

i j

Rogulatory Comminaion (NRC) will visit the McGuire nuclear 1, -

power plunt, being built by Duke Power Company near Charlotte,

(,

North Carolina, on June 17-18.

The purpose of the visit is to evaluate upgrading of the plant'u emergency planning since 4,4j.

the Three Mile 1aland accident in March, 1979.

j..

On June 17, the team will make a tour of the McGuire plant fjf,*.,{ '.

site.

That tour will not be open to members of the press or the public.

3,

s.,,

t On June 18, beginning at 8:30 a.m.,

thoro will be a technical review meeting with officials of Duke Power Company at the

'P NcCuire Training & Technology Center, located off N.C.

Highvuy 73, adjacent to the McGuire plant, in Mecklenburg County, North Carolina.

That mooting will be open to observat.,on by membero of the preso and the public.

On June 10, at 7:00 p.m.,

there will be a meeting at the samo location for the purpose of hearing public comments on 3

the subject of emergency planning.
